Getting a new sling for my new build and was wondering which one to get. I previously had a MS2 but the attachment clips seemed a little bulky for me. The sling was ok but seemed like overkill. I like the VTAC slings from what I've seen but don't really know which version to get. I would be attaching it to a QD CTR socket and a Larue Tactical QD rail slot.

After training and a couple of courses with an MS-2, I now have a VTAC and a VCAS, both padded. Not going back.

Bear in mind, this is for use over a shirt and maybe a chest rig, not armor or any such thing. That might changes one's mind regarding padded or not.

ASH556
02-18-11, 16:07
Definitely the padded! Also, look at the new gen VTAC sling. It fixes all the issues with the original (plastic buckles, long tail, lack of padding) Fantastic sling. I have the original that I've used for the last 8 yrs, and this new gen is far better.

Padded unless you're running the sling attachment points fairly close together and/or if you're really skinny.

If you measure you're current sling and it's less than 32" you probably want the regular sling.
